The India licorice extract market import shipments experienced a significant decline with a CAGR of -23.0% from 2020 to 2024. The growth rate between 2023 and 2024 further plummeted by -59.6%, indicating a sharp contraction in market activity. The market exhibited a consistent downward trend, showing a substantial slowdown in growth momentum.

The India licorice extract market is experiencing growth owing to the diverse applications of licorice in the food, pharmaceutical, and cosmetic industries. Licorice extract is used as a natural sweetener and flavor enhancer in various food products. Additionally, its medicinal properties, including anti-inflammatory and digestive benefits, have increased its use in herbal supplements and medicines. The beauty and personal care industry also utilizes licorice extract in skincare products due to its skin-soothing and brightening properties.
Licorice extract is widely used in confectionery, pharmaceuticals, and beverages. The India licorice extract market has experienced growth, but it faces challenges related to the sustainability of licorice cultivation and the potential impact on the environment. Ensuring a stable and affordable supply of licorice roots remains a concern for manufacturers. Additionally, addressing the potential health concerns related to excessive licorice consumption requires careful product positioning and communication.
